Spend the day with Saltwater Outlaw Fishing (Est. 1992) and find out what the fishing in Cedar Key is all about! Having logged many hours on these tides, Captain Tracy (a Cedar Key Native) can tell you all about them.

Redfish, Speckled Trout, Tripletail, Weakfish, Snook, Sheepshead, Cobia, Black Drum, Spanish Mackerel, and more are in the cards if you cast your line at the right time of year. On these trips, you can expect to use generally light tackle.

Thinking of bringing the whole family? Kids are absolutely welcome! If you don't have a child-sized life vest of your own, be sure to ask if there's one on board. Customers are encouraged to bring snacks to maintain your energy throughout the trip!

Capt. Tracy runs a 20' Micro Draft MD20 flats boat with capacity for 4 passengers. It comes with all the essentials no fishing machine can run without. Capt. Tracy will provide rods and reels for you.

There's no need to buy a fishing license, just show up ready for some fishing! Be mindful that some species may have special rules or limited seasons. If you don't know what to expect, ask the captain.

Some essentials to bring are sunglasses, a hat, and sunscreen (non-spray). Drinks (bottled water) are included, free of charge. Alcohol is allowed in moderation, but try to avoid hard liquor as well as glass bottles.

Great day on the water!
Half Day Trip on May 24, 20262 adults
Even with the super windy conditions the morning of our fishing trip and the heavy rain the night before, Captain Tracy had us on fish quickly and kept us catching throughout the trip. Growing up in Cedar Key, he also shared a wealth of history and local knowledge about the area, which made the experience even better. Highlight of the day for me was landing a 30–35 lb drum fish! We’ll definitely be booking another trip with Tracy the next time we’re in Cedar Key.
